Definition
Picrite is a variety of high-magnesium olivine basalt that is very rich in the mineral olivine
Gabbro is an intrusive igneous rock which is chemically equivalent to plutonic Basalt

Formation
Picrite is a fine-grained, hard rock which is a type of metasomatite, essentially altered basalt. It forms with or without crystallization, either below the surface as intrusive rocks or on the surface as extrusive rocks.
Gabbro, a mafic rock, forms due to cooling and crystallization of magma underneath Earth's surface.
